Open-Cut Trenching Approach
Open-cut trenching is a commonly made use of technique for mounting underground utilities, particularly when the deepness and width of the trench enable effective accessibility. This strategy entails digging deep into a trench along the suggested path of the utility, supplying straight exposure and accessibility for installation. It is specifically useful for tasks that call for extensive excavation, as it promotes quick setup and examination. Nevertheless, it also requires careful planning to decrease disruption to the surrounding area, consisting of traffic and existing frameworks. Open-cut trenching is most effective in open areas where the soil problems agree with, yet it might be limited in city settings because of the visibility of existing utilities and various other below ground challenges.

Hydro Excavation Refine
How does hydro excavation stand apart amongst usual trenching approaches for underground utilities? Hydro excavation uses high-pressure water and vacuum modern technology to securely get rid of dirt, permitting exact digging around sensitive underground energies. This approach decreases the threat of damaging existing facilities compared to traditional mechanical excavation. By utilizing water to loosen up the dirt, hydro excavation gives a much less invasive method, lowering the capacity for soil compaction and making sure a cleaner worksite. Additionally, the procedure improves visibility during excavation, improving overall precision and effectiveness. Hydro excavation is specifically beneficial in metropolitan locations where energy lines are densely loaded, making it a preferred selection for professionals focused on security and precision in underground tasks.

Individual Safety Equipment
Safety in pipeline trenching greatly relies on the appropriate usage of personal safety equipment (PPE) Employees must put on difficult hats to secure versus dropping things, in addition to high-visibility vests to improve their presence on-site. Steel-toed boots are vital for foot defense versus heavy tools and materials. In addition, gloves are essential for hand security, specifically when dealing with rough or sharp items. Respirators may likewise be needed in atmospheres with dirt or dangerous fumes. Eye defense, such as safety and security goggles, need to be worn to protect versus debris. Hearing protection is vital in noisy work atmospheres. By sticking to PPE standards, workers can significantly reduce the threat of injury and guarantee a much safer trenching procedure.
Excavation Site Inspection
Appropriately evaluating the excavation website is an essential step in ensuring a risk-free pipe trenching procedure. This procedure entails examining the site for prospective hazards such as underground utilities, unstable dirt conditions, and neighboring frameworks. A detailed assessment permits for the recognition of dangers that could jeopardize employee safety and security. Furthermore, verifying the soil type and dampness levels can help establish suitable shoring techniques to stop trench collapses. It is vital to guarantee that the website is clear of debris which correct signage is shown to signal personnel of continuous procedures. Routine assessments throughout the project can likewise assist identify any kind of changes in site conditions, enabling prompt modifications to precaution and job procedures.
